![]() ![]() Yet current systems in education rely greatly on punishment and strategies that promote power over students. The authors believe, as educational research has long shown, that the most effective educators are those who treat students respectfully. Throughout the book, the authors provide support for their strategies with powerful real-life stories from their experiences at Starr. ![]() Each year, Starr Commonwealth programs help more than 6,000 children and families. Starr Commonwealth is nationally recognized for outstanding results. No Disposable Kids is based on the authors groundbreaking work at Starr Commonwealth, a private, non-profit service organization that works for the betterment of children, teens, and families by operating a range of educational and treatment programs for court-ordered youths. ![]()
